Q: Is 260,342,418 a Composite Number?

 A: Yes, 260,342,418 is a composite number.

Why is 260,342,418 a composite number?

A composite number is a number that can be divided evenly by more numbers than 1 and itself. It is the opposite of a prime number.

The number 260,342,418 can be evenly divided by 1 2 3 6 7 14 21 42 593 1,186 1,779 3,558 4,151 8,302 10,453 12,453 20,906 24,906 31,359 62,718 73,171 146,342 219,513 439,026 6,198,629 12,397,258 18,595,887 37,191,774 43,390,403 86,780,806 130,171,209 and 260,342,418, with no remainder.

Since 260,342,418 cannot be divided by just 1 and 260,342,418, it is a composite number.
